NASA will pay $500,000 to whoever can figure out how to grow fresh food in space – The Takeout

Your idea could go where no salad has gone before.

Being an astronaut sounds really stressful. You have to fly the spacecraft straight so you dont run into space junk, you have to make sure a hostile alien doesnt burst through your torso, and you have to eat all kinds of weird, freeze-dried meals. Turns out those boring space meals take a tollwhich is why NASA is prepared to dish out up to $500,000 for a good idea that might allow astronauts to cultivate and eat fresh food in space during long-term space missions.
